The number of Americans newly infected with a sexually transmitted disease (STD) continues to rise, federal health officials say, with one infection in particular -- chlamydia - hitting an record million-plus new cases annually.

Numbers from 2006 show that cases of chlamydia, as well as gonorrhea and syphilis, continued to increase in the United States for the second year in a row, according to a new report by the U.S.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C).

Public School, the new men’s young designer collection could be the key to unlocking your fashion potential.

Product of fashion industry veterans Dao-Yi Chow (co-owner of Miami’s Arrive) and Maxwell Osborne (a former designer at Sean John), marries the highest of high fashion with the lowest of the low and takes on various influences in both art and culture in order to capture “the attitude and rebellious spirit of New York”. In fact, the brand’s logo, a black apple with a feather quill is meant to encapsulate the Big Apple’s “edgier side and an underlying quest for knowledge”. New York isn’t the only influence here though as the clothing melds European tailoring with the a Japanese streetwear sensibility. Look for it in January of 2008." Joshspear.com

Takashi Murakami retrospective, LA. You can check out more on Takashi Murakami HERE, or his name.com lol

"Takashi Murakami is a prolific contemporary Japanese artist."

"Murakami works in both fine arts media, such as painting; as well as digital and commercial media. He attempts to blur the boundaries between high and low art. He appropriates popular themes from mass media and pop culture, then turns them into thirty-foot sculptures, "Superflat" paintings, or marketable commercial goods such as figurines or phone caddies."

"Murakami attended the Tokyo National University of Fine Arts and Music, initially studying more traditionalist Japanese art. He pursued a doctorate in Nihonga, a mixture of Western and Eastern styles dating back to the late 19th century. However, due to the mass popularity of anime and manga, Japanese styles of animation and comic graphic stories, Murakami became disillusioned with Nihonga, and became fixated on otaku culture. Otaku culture is most often an unfavorable reference to a “nerd” society, consisting of people that take an obsessive interest in manga or anime. He felt that otaku culture was more representative of modern day Japanese life."
